Halloween (Blood and Guts) Wedding

The Blood and Guts Halloween Party is a party more for adults. A couple can't expect all of their guests to dress up, it just won't happen especially but not specifically with the older guests. The couple can suggest that their guests dress up as their favourite murderer, and couples can dress up as the killer and victim combo. 


The Flowers:
Any kind of red flowers would work perfectly for this themed wedding. Flowers can come in different shades of red from bright to almost black so picking one shade for the whole wedding would be ideal. 



The Bride and Groom:
Like the picture above of the bride and groom, the couple can choose to dress up in regular wedding attire and just add gruesome details. Above the bride had blood all over her dress and scorpions all over, naturally a bride wouldn't want to spend too much money on a dress if she plans on doing that, as for the groom it is more his face that has the special effects. Either way both are great options, another option is to go the corpse bride theme.

                            

The Invitations:
A great no fuss option for this wedding would be a simple traditional invitation with blood covering it. Like the one below.

Another great option however is the Severed Finger Invitation by Martha Stewart. It is literally a finger in a box sent to the guests with the invitation printed on the lid. Martha Stewart's website gives step by step instructions on how to make a mold of a finger and it would be adorable for the couple to do their ring fingers and add a cheap ring to each finger (or set of fingers) they send out. 



The Rings:
A nice option for rings would be these Black Titanium Rings, they are black with a band(s) of bright red through them. They are both unisex so the bride and groom can have the exact same ring or choose to get matching yet different rings.  



Another great option is the heartbeat rings. These rings have the other person's heartbeat laser printed into the ring itself so that their spouse can carry their heart with them. 


The Reception:
A nice idea one bride had for her wedding was to make a guest box where guests could sign cards with their best wishes and than put it into a skull head. Hers was more cartoonish but it is a great idea. A couple doesn't even need a box just a normal skull head there with its mouth slightly open would be great for a card box and of course with little cards it would be great as a guest book as well. 


If the couple chooses to have a sit down dinner, a seating chart is needed and table numbers. A great idea for table numbers is adding a little horror touch to them. A great idea for entertainment even during the night would be to higher a local drama club or a high school drama club even (or more professional actors depending on availability and budget) to put on a horror show at your wedding. Having victims and killers randomly act out scene during the night using props as they do. What greater way to say I love you than watching one actor ''murder'' another.

The Food:
Gruesome and gore are always a fun thing to play around with, blood and guts are interest and scary, but when it comes to food not everyone finds it appetizing. For this type of wedding, having a meal would be fine and having gruesome items on the menu like Blood Pudding, Blood Sausage, Liver, Gibbets, Tongue, and Head Cheese would match perfectly for the theme, but not every guest will want to eat or even see such things. Having a buffet would be a great option and having the more adventurous foods in one buffet and having a more normal buffet for the less adventurous people would probably be a good idea. But there can be other options too like normal food that just looks gruesome, like the marinated mozzarella eyeballs below.



The Cake:
This cake is the perfect cake for a Blood and Guts wedding, the black parts can be turned to red so it looks like blood is dripping down the cake. In this picture the cake topper that is cut off is the characters from The Corpse's Bride.

A great cake option for this wedding would be a Chocolate Cherry Cake. It is like a normal chocolate cake but randomly it has halved bright red cherries in it that stick out and look blood and gruesome in some cases. The same effect would be causes with a Vanilla Angel Food Cake, the two would be a great plan for variety in case not every guest likes chocolate.
















Centerpieces:
Great centerpiece and decoration ideas are replica Specimen Jars with human body parts in them and potions or potion ingredients. Some specimen jars are available premade online or the couple can always try to make their own, its simple to find jars and fake body parts. Martha Stewart also has a step by step guide on her website of how to make specimen jar candles as well.
